On October 19-21, the International Council of Shopping Centers (ICSC) hosted its annual Canadian Convention at the Metro Toronto Convention Centre. The Canadian Convention is Canada’s largest retail real estate convention with over 2500 attendees annually. DV’s own Deborah Watkins served as Co-Chair of the event this year, which featured a dealing making and trade exposition, roundtable sessions and a special presentation by John Griffith, Executive Vice President of Property Development for the Target Corporation.
As always, DV was a strong presence at the Convention, boasting an impressive trade show booth adorned in the firm’s colours. DV lawyers were on hand throughout the two day event to partake in meetings, answer questions and offer introductions.
